微信聊天记录导出终极指南5分钟完成iOS备份的完整解决方案【免费下载链接】WeChatExporter一个可以快速导出、查看你的微信聊天记录的工具项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ter你是否曾因误删重要微信聊天记录而懊恼或是担心手机丢失导致珍贵对话永久消失WeChatExporter是一款专为Mac用户设计的微信聊天记录导出工具无需越狱即可完整备份文字、语音、图片和视频等所有聊天内容。这款开源工具通过可视化界面简化了复杂的数据库提取过程让普通用户也能在5分钟内完成专业级数据备份真正实现微信聊天记录的永久保存和便捷管理。 为什么你需要备份微信聊天记录微信聊天记录包含了我们生活中最重要的数字记忆工作沟通、家庭对话、朋友聊天、重要文件分享。然而这些数据却存在巨大风险手机丢失或损坏聊天记录随之消失微信账号异常无法找回历史对话手机存储空间不足被迫删除珍贵回忆法律证据需求工作沟通需要留存凭证WeChatExporter为你提供了一站式解决方案让你轻松掌握自己的数据主权。 快速开始3步完成微信聊天记录导出第一步准备工作与环境配置开始之前你需要准备以下内容iOS设备iPhone或iPad及USB数据线Mac电脑系统版本不限iTunes或Finder用于创建备份iMazing或其他iOS文件管理工具关键步骤创建非加密备份使用iTunes或Finder为你的iPhone创建完整备份时务必不要勾选加密本地备份选项否则WeChatExporter无法读取备份数据。![微信数据导出操作界面](https://raw.gitcode.com/gh_mirrors/wec/WeChatExporter/raw/976c9474db687bb592d4a623edb0ec42ee831a18/imgs/for readme/backup2.png?utm_sourcegitcode_repo_files)第二步获取微信原始数据通过iMazing等工具从iTunes备份中导出微信的Documents文件夹确保Documents文件夹包含MM.sqlite等核心数据库文件保存到Mac的任意位置路径中不要包含中文或特殊字符第三步运行WeChatExporter软件#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/wec/WeChatExporter # 进入项目开发目录 cd WeChatExporter/development # 安装项目依赖 npm install # 解决SQLite3依赖问题简易方案 cp -r framework/node-webkit-v0.40.1-darwin-x64/ node_modules/sqlite3/lib/binding/ # 运行软件需要先安装nwjs /path/to/nwjs.app/Contents/MacOS/nwjs .快速提示如果遇到SQLite3编译问题可以直接使用项目预编译的模块路径为development/framework/node-webkit-v0.40.1-darwin-x64/ 核心功能详解不仅仅是备份工具可视化聊天记录管理界面WeChatExporter提供了直观的用户界面让聊天记录管理变得简单![微信聊天记录导出主界面](https://raw.gitcode.com/gh_mirrors/wec/WeChatExporter/raw/976c9474db687bb592d4a623edb0ec42ee831a18/imgs/for readme/soft1.png?utm_sourcegitcode_repo_files)主要功能特点多账号支持自动识别多个微信账号的聊天记录智能筛选默认显示聊天消息超过100条的联系人或群聊实时预览点击任意聊天对象立即查看最近的10条记录时间范围选择支持按日期筛选导出特定时间段的聊天记录完整数据格式支持WeChatExporter支持导出所有类型的微信消息消息类型支持程度特殊处理文字消息✅ 完整支持保留原始格式和表情符号语音消息✅ 完整支持自动转换Silk格式为MP3图片消息✅ 完整支持保持原始分辨率质量视频消息✅ 完整支持保持原始格式不变文件传输⚠️ 部分支持需要手动提取原始文件位置分享✅ 完整支持保存坐标和地图链接名片分享✅ 完整支持保存联系人信息消息预览与播放功能导出的聊天记录支持完整的交互体验![微信聊天记录消息预览](https://raw.gitcode.com/gh_mirrors/wec/WeChatExporter/raw/976c9474db687bb592d4a623edb0ec42ee831a18/imgs/for readme/soft3.png?utm_sourcegitcode_repo_files)语音消息播放直接在网页中播放支持进度条和音量控制图片查看点击图片可放大查看原图时间线浏览按时间顺序查看所有消息联系人筛选按联系人分类查看聊天记录 技术原理与数据安全微信数据存储结构解析了解WeChatExporter的工作原理有助于更好地使用这个工具微信聊天记录在iOS设备中的存储结构如下Documents/ ├── MM.sqlite # 主要聊天记录数据库 ├── ChatStorage.sqlite # 聊天存储数据库 ├── Audio/ # 语音消息文件Silk格式 ├── Img/ # 图片文件JPG/PNG └── Video/ # 视频文件MP4数据提取流程数据库解析读取MM.sqlite中的聊天记录元数据文件关联根据元数据定位对应的多媒体文件格式转换将Silk格式的语音转换为MP3HTML生成创建可浏览的网页格式聊天记录安全与隐私保护WeChatExporter完全在本地运行确保你的数据安全无网络连接所有处理都在本地完成数据不会上传到任何服务器数据加密导出后的HTML文件可以设置密码保护完全开源代码公开透明无后门或恶意功能 高级使用技巧与最佳实践解决常见安装问题问题1SQLite3编译失败# 解决方案接受Xcode许可协议 sudo xcodebuild -license # 按空格阅读完整协议最后输入agree问题2nwjs无法运行确保下载正确版本的nwjs0.40.1版本兼容性最好检查系统架构x64 vs ia32确认Node.js版本为8.x或10.x问题3无法识别Documents文件夹确认Documents文件夹路径正确检查MM.sqlite文件是否存在且大小正常确保iTunes备份时没有选择加密选项批量导出与自动化脚本对于需要定期备份的用户可以创建自动化脚本#!/bin/bash # 微信聊天记录自动备份脚本 BACKUP_DATE$(date %Y%m%d) OUTPUT_DIR/Users/$(whoami)/微信备份/$BACKUP_DATE DOCUMENTS_PATH/path/to/wechat/Documents # 运行WeChatExporter导出 /path/to/nwjs.app/Contents/MacOS/nwjs /path/to/WeChatExporter/development \ --input $DOCUMENTS_PATH \ --output $OUTPUT_DIR \ --all-contacts # 压缩备份文件 cd $OUTPUT_DIR/.. tar -czf 微信备份_$BACKUP_DATE.tar.gz $BACKUP_DATE echo 备份完成$OUTPUT_DIR数据管理与归档策略备份频率适用场景存储建议每周商务沟通、项目讨论本地硬盘云存储双备份每月个人聊天、家庭对话本地硬盘移动硬盘每季度普通社交聊天本地硬盘存储每年历史数据归档压缩后长期存储️ 项目结构与配置文件核心目录结构WeChatExporter/ ├── development/ # 主程序目录 │ ├── css/ # 样式文件 │ ├── framework/ # 第三方库和依赖 │ ├── imgs/ # 图片资源 │ ├── js/ # JavaScript代码 │ ├── templates/ # HTML模板 │ └── package.json # 项目配置文件 ├── imgs/ # 文档图片 └── test/ # 测试文件关键配置文件项目配置development/package.json- 定义项目依赖和构建配置SQLite预编译模块development/framework/- 包含预编译的数据库模块Silk解码器development/framework/silk-v3-decoder/- 语音格式转换工具自定义配置选项在development/js/app.js中可以调整以下参数// 调整聊天记录筛选阈值 var MIN_MESSAGE_COUNT 100; // 默认显示超过100条消息的聊天 // 设置导出格式选项 var EXPORT_OPTIONS { includeImages: true, includeAudio: true, includeVideo: true, convertAudioToMP3: true }; 使用场景与价值体现商务人士的工作备份项目沟通记录保存重要的工作讨论和决策过程客户沟通存档作为法律证据和项目依据团队协作历史回顾项目进展和任务分配个人用户的情感记忆家庭聊天记录保存与家人的珍贵对话朋友聚会回忆记录美好时光的聊天内容重要事件存档生日祝福、节日问候等特殊时刻学生群体的学习资料课程讨论整理整理学习资料和讨论内容小组项目记录保存团队协作的完整过程知识分享存档保存有价值的学习资源分享✅ 总结重新掌控你的数字记忆WeChatExporter不仅仅是一个工具更是你数字记忆的保险箱。通过这个开源项目你可以✅永久保存重要对话和珍贵回忆✅高效检索多年积累的聊天记录✅跨设备查看在任何电脑上浏览聊天历史✅多媒体归档完整保存语音、图片和视频✅完全免费开源项目无任何费用无论你是需要备份工作沟通的职场人士还是希望保存珍贵回忆的个人用户WeChatExporter都能为你提供专业级的微信数据管理解决方案。现在就动手尝试给你的微信聊天记录一个安全的家温馨提示定期备份是最好的数据保护习惯。建议设置每月提醒花10分钟时间备份重要聊天记录避免数据丢失带来的遗憾。你的数字记忆值得被妥善保存。【免费下载链接】WeChatExporter一个可以快速导出、查看你的微信聊天记录的工具项目地址: https://gitcode.com/gh_mirrors/wec/WeChatExporter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考